Focus and Scope

Insight: The Journal of Islamic Education is an academic platform dedicated to sharing ideas, research findings, and conceptual studies in the field of Islamic education. The journal encourages research that strengthens Islamic values across formal, non-formal, and informal educational settings, and serves as a reliable reference for educators.

Insight: Journal of Islamic Education welcomes contributions from scholars from various related disciplines:

  • Philosophy and thought in Islamic education.
  • Curriculum, methodology, and instructional media based on Islamic values.
  • Management and leadership in Islamic educational institutions.
  • Educational psychology and student development from an Islamic perspective.
  • Character and moral education.
  • Technological innovations in Islamic education.
  • Comparative studies between Islamic education and other educational systems.
  • History, culture, and traditions of Islamic education.
  • Policies and regulations in Islamic education.
  • Professional development of teachers and educational personnel in Islamic education.

Peer Review Process

Insight: Journal of Islamic Education applies a rigorous double-blind peer review process to maintain the quality and originality of its publications. Every submitted manuscript first undergoes an initial editorial screening to ensure alignment with the journal’s focus, scope, and submission guidelines. Manuscripts that meet these criteria are reviewed anonymously by at least two reviewers, who assess the originality, scholarly contribution, methodology, and clarity of the work.

Based on reviewers’ recommendations, the Editor-in-Chief—together with the editorial board—will decide whether the manuscript is accepted, requires revision, or is rejected. Authors must revise their manuscripts according to reviewers’ feedback before resubmission. All submissions are checked with plagiarism detection software prior to acceptance, and the final decision on publication rests solely with the Editor-in-Chief.
